Covid-19 shots were administered in the U.K., an old ethical question in public health is gaining new relevance: Is there a case for issuing proof of immunity to people who have been inoculated?The idea is that individuals could stop wearing masks and following social-distancing rules if they can prove they have been inoculated and so aren’t a risk to others.

Restaurants, theaters and offices could reopen with confidence by admitting those certified as vaccinated, and international travel could resume.
